Definition of the Whitney Museum of American Art from the Oxford Advanced Learner's Dictionary

the Whitney Museum of American Art

 
/ðə ˌwɪtni mjuˌziːəm əv əˌmerɪkən ˈɑːt/
 
/ðə ˌwɪtni mjuˌziːəm əv əˌmerɪkən ˈɑːrt/
jump to other results
  1. a museum in New York which contains art from the beginning of the 20th century. The original museum was opened by the American artist and art collector Gertrude Vanderbilt Whitney (1875-1942) in 1931. It moved to its present building on Madison Avenue in 1966.
